Position Summary:
We have an exciting opportunity to join our team as a Radiology Technologist, (PT 18.75 hrs per week) in our Wound Care Center. 

In this role, the successful candidate, under the direction of a Radiologist, operates radiologic equipment to produce clinical diagnostic images and performs routine diagnostic procedures according to established standards and practices.

Job Responsibilities:

    • Performs other duties as assigned.
    • Operates Radiology equipment to produce quality images as ordered/according to department protocols. Produces quality images for interpretation by the Radiologist.
    • Prepares patient for exam using proper positioning/immobilization, and giving proper instructions throughout.
    • Practices effective radiation protection in utilizing appropriate shielding devices when possible. Monitors exposure and follows department policy regarding pregnant patients.
    • Proper and timely utilization of the PACs system allowing for Radiologist interpretation. Verifies all images are transferred to PACs in a timely matter.
    • Accurate utilization of the Radiology Information Systems. Verifies proper exam was completed, amount of contrast (if used) is correct, and proper code is attached. Arrives and completes procedures in a timely fashion.
    • Assists in the care and maintenance of the facilities, equipment, and supplies while abiding by WUH infection control policy and procedure. Maintains proper environment of care. Follows WUH infection control policy and procedure. Initiates Standard Precautions when required.
    • Instructs and supervises Radiography students in clinical practicum. Works with Radiography students in completing exams. Performs QA image review with students.

Minimum Qualifications:
To qualify, you must have a High School Diploma or GED, required. Technical Diploma, Graduate of AMA approved school of Radiology or Imaging Services, required. Current New York State Radiologic technician license OR New Graduate with temporary Permit. Must become registered before expiration of temporary permit, required. American Registry of Radiologic Technologist (ARRT) required within 6 month of hire. Strong communication (both written and oral), problem solving, and customer service skills, required. Basic computer skills including Microsoft Office, required. Thorough knowledge of Radiography equipment, required. 
Preferred Qualifications:
1-2 years of Radiologic Technology experience, preferred.
